That is... counter-productive (although that is not the word I want to use... I can't insult anyone :roll: ). The sole reason for adding more official brokers is that people are constantly whining about not even services from them. As long as official brokers have more discount than others, they would not be able to provide enough services to cover the demand at the current setup of the system.

As a result, lowering the markups would not solve the perception of a problem. In fact it would increase the perception because of the more tempting benefits.

What we would get is lowered plane prices, increased growth rates for airlines, decreased or the same growth rates for official brokers, and thus a higher perception of shortage of services and a quicker saturation point.


Personally, I think we should get rid of the official brokers and get rid of the brokerage system so all of you could enjoy the game with one less percepted problem.
